Output bb21f59216b685e14cbeb4bdfce4bed14c94592c6eb9a26df4b4bcfebdb76fce:0

value
762011906
script pubkey
OP_HASH160 OP_PUSHBYTES_20 475fa31ea87157ca59eba6928a7af5a03814a7b1 OP_EQUAL
address
MEQYn3BJwQTf4SB4E8NQikELzCraeDiWyA
transaction
bb21f59216b685e14cbeb4bdfce4bed14c94592c6eb9a26df4b4bcfebdb76fce
spent
true